The transition to value-based care is underway, and there have been several, robust efforts to enhance the quality of care and introduce the element of accountability and value in care. Providers, insurers, quality organizations, and the government have also standardized some methods of care delivery and quality programs that reward providers on delivering quality care. Healthcare organizations report their performance on several metrics, ranging from structural quality to patient care- every year. These reports are not just instrumental in providing a look into healthcare quality, but are also useful in tracking network performance, keeping a close look at population health, and gaining incentives for quality care. However, as the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S) puts rigorous requirements for reporting data in place, generating accurate and valid reports has become vital.

The constant push towards linking traditional fee-for-service models to value-based reimbursement models makes the process of reporting on various quality metrics time-taking. Often providers complain about how a significant amount of time and money are invested in finding and reporting data, changing workflows and monitoring compliance with quality measures. Such time-consuming processes reduce the efficiency and become a hinderance in the ultimate goal of providers- delivering care.

Datashop, Innovaccer’s Care Intelligence System™ for healthcare, is a powerful and holistic platform that assists providers with end-to-end quality reporting with its four key components:

  • Integrated data lake- a Hadoop-based big data repository that can hold in vast amounts of structured as well as unstructured data. The platform can ingest the CMS-provided patient list and match it against a master patient schema to identify gaps or errors and notify providers to take corrective measures.
  • Measure builder- built-in, self-configurable reporting views and measures, ranging from more than 800 measures like IQF, OQF, PQRS, GPRO, HEDIS, ACO, MIPS, which providers can pick and customize according to their needs.
  • Advanced analytics and visual dashboards- Dashboards where providers can track and monitor their measures all at once. The dashboards allow providers to drill down to every immediate level- from the aggregate, facility level to an individual physician for every measure- and identify growth opportunities and shortfalls.
  • Workflow manager- automated workflows for providers that assists in smartly dealing with the long process of data collection and reporting, saving time and money along with increased accuracy and efficiency.
